Gunther Vs. Royce Keys Originally Planned For WWE SummerSlam 2026

WWE's original SummerSlam plans for Gunther & Royce Keys have been revealed

There has been plenty of talk over the last few weeks over plans for the upcoming SummerSlam 2026 card, with reports of matches such as Rhea Ripley vs. Jacy Jayne and Cody Rhodes vs. CM Punk being amongst WWE’s original plans for the card. More has now been learned regarding other names on the WWE roster.

In the Wrestling Observer Newsletter, it has been revealed that WWE’s original card included matches such as Charlotte Flair vs. Jade Cargill, Trick Williams vs. Carmelo Hayes, Brie Bella & Paige vs. Fatal Influence, and already announced matches such as Seth Rollins vs. Roman Reigns, Brock Lesnar vs. Oba Femi, and Liv Morgan vs. Iyo Sky. Interestingly, also listed is a match between Gunther and Royce Keys. 

In recent weeks, Gunther has been involved in the WWE Championship picture with Cody Rhodes & Sami Zayn, whereas Royce Keys has lingered on the periphery of The Bloodline storyline, refusing Solo Sikoa’s recruitment attempts. It isn’t clear whether or not WWE intends to begin this storyline on the road to SummerSlam, or whether these are cancelled original plans.
